Smyth County Planning Commission elects officers, adopts procedures and 2026 calendar

Smyth County Planning Commission · May 1, 2026

At its Jan. 22 meeting the commission elected Hazel Wagoner chair and Graham Davidson Jr. vice-chair (nomination recorded), appointed Kelsey Marchant as Clerk, adopted operating procedures, approved the 2025 annual report and set the 2026 meeting calendar.

The Smyth County Planning Commission on Jan. 22 completed organizational business for 2026, electing officers, adopting procedures and confirming a meeting calendar.

Commissioners present unanimously approved the meeting agenda and then completed officer elections: Hazel Wagoner was nominated and confirmed as Chair for 2026; Graham Davidson Jr. was nominated and recorded in the Vice-Chair vote (one abstention recorded for Davidson Jr. in that tally); Kelsey Marchant was nominated and elected Clerk for 2026. The commission adopted operating procedures on a motion by David C. Buchanan Jr. and approved the 2025 annual report after Zoning Administrator Becca Creasy outlined goals for 2026, including greater coordination with the Economic Development Authority.

Members voted to meet on the fourth Thursday of each month at 6:00 or 6:30 p.m. (time to be set by the Clerk), with tentative alternate dates for November (Dec. 12 listed tentatively as the 12th) and December (tentatively the 10th) due to holidays. The commission also appointed members to the Ordinance Committee for the year.
